Kitchen Window Repair in Olathe, KS
Kitchen window repair services address issues related to damaged or malfunctioning windows in the kitchen area, including cracked glass, broken frames, fogged or condensation-filled panes, and hardware failures. These projects often involve replacing or restoring existing windows to improve safety, functionality, and appearance. Property owners typically seek these services when experiencing drafts, difficulty opening or closing windows, or visible damage that affects the window’s performance or aesthetic appeal.
Before requesting kitchen window repair, homeowners usually want to understand the extent of the damage and the options available for repair or replacement. It’s important to consider the type of window, the materials involved, and any specific features such as energy efficiency or security enhancements. Clear communication about the scope of work can help ensure that the repair process meets expectations and restores the window’s proper operation and visual appeal.

Kitchen Window Repair Questions
What types of kitchen window repairs are common? Common repairs include fixing broken glass, replacing damaged frames, and sealing leaks to improve energy efficiency.
How can I tell if my kitchen window needs repair? Signs include drafts, condensation between panes, cracks, or difficulty opening and closing the window.
Are there options for upgrading kitchen windows? Yes, property owners can choose from energy-efficient, double-pane, or custom-designed windows to enhance functionality and appearance.
What should I consider before repairing a kitchen window? It's important to assess the extent of damage, compatibility with existing window styles, and the overall condition of the window frame.
